State "Merit" Designation Students seeking a state Merit designation must earn one or more industry certifications from a list approved by the state. The new designation represents work beyond what is required for a standard high-school diploma and is meant for university-bound students. Standard High School Diploma Designations Students may earn one or more designations on their standard high school diplomathe scholar designation and the merit designation per s. 1003.4285, F.S.
